Why Volunteer Support for Small Businesses Drives Community Impact

 

Volunteer support for small businesses with community programs plays a major role in building trust and visibility at the local level. Volunteers often act as bridges between businesses and the communities they serve. Their involvement signals that a business is invested in more than profit, it’s invested in people.

 

Community-focused volunteers bring diverse perspectives and lived experience. This helps small businesses stay aligned with local needs and cultural values. When volunteers participate in events, outreach, or programming, they naturally increase the business’s presence and message.

 

Volunteer involvement strengthens community impact by:

 

  • Expanding local awareness through word-of-mouth connections

  • Strengthening relationships with residents and partner organizations

  • Supporting community-centered initiatives that reflect shared values

  • Creating visibility through active participation in local programs

 

Over time, this kind of engagement builds loyalty. Customers are more likely to support businesses that show commitment to community growth, and volunteers often become long-term advocates for the organizations they support.

 

 

Volunteer Support for Small Businesses and Business Growth

 

Volunteer support for small businesses and business growth often shows up in practical, measurable ways. Volunteers help extend capacity when budgets are tight and staffing is limited. Their contributions allow business owners to focus on strategy, service quality, and sustainability rather than stretching themselves thin.

 

Ways volunteers support business growth include:

 

  • Assisting with events and programs that attract new audiences

  • Providing administrative or operational help during busy periods

  • Supporting outreach and engagement efforts

  • Contributing specialized skills that might otherwise be inaccessible

 

When volunteers are integrated thoughtfully, their efforts enhance productivity without disrupting workflows. Businesses that invest time in building volunteer relationships often see stronger consistency and better long-term results.

 

 

Volunteer Support for Small Businesses Through Cultural Events

 

Volunteer support for small businesses through cultural events offers a powerful way to connect with diverse audiences. Cultural events often require coordination, creativity, and hands-on participation, areas where volunteers thrive. Their involvement brings authenticity and shared ownership to these experiences.

 

Volunteers often have deep ties to cultural traditions, making them valuable contributors to event planning and execution. Their participation helps events feel inclusive and rooted in community rather than transactional.

 

Cultural events supported by volunteers benefit from:

 

  • Stronger cultural representation and shared storytelling

  • Higher engagement from attendees who feel personally connected

  • Smoother event coordination through shared responsibility

  • Increased trust between businesses and community members

 

These events do more than draw crowds. They reinforce identity, celebrate shared history, and position small businesses as active contributors to cultural life. Volunteer involvement helps guarantee these efforts feel genuine and impactful.

 

 

Volunteer Support for Small Businesses Highlighting Contributions

 

Volunteer support for small businesses highlighting volunteer contributions strengthens morale and retention. When volunteers feel seen and valued, they are more likely to stay involved and deepen their commitment. Recognition doesn’t require grand gestures, it requires intention.

 

Highlighting volunteer contributions also sends a clear message to the community: this business values collaboration and shared effort. Public acknowledgment builds pride and encourages others to get involved.

 

Effective ways to highlight volunteer contributions include:

 

  • Sharing volunteer stories through newsletters or social media

  • Acknowledging efforts during events or community gatherings

  • Creating opportunities for feedback and collaboration

  • Celebrating milestones tied to volunteer involvement

 

Recognition builds momentum. Volunteers who feel appreciated often become ambassadors, helping attract new supporters and strengthen the organization’s reputation.

 

 

Volunteer Opportunities for Small Business Support Create Long-Term Value

 

Volunteer opportunities for small business support create pathways for long-term collaboration. These opportunities allow individuals to contribute meaningfully while gaining experience, connection, and purpose. For small businesses, structured volunteer roles help maintain consistency and alignment with goals.

 

Clear roles and expectations make volunteer involvement more effective. When volunteers understand how their efforts contribute to the bigger picture, engagement improves and outcomes become more predictable.

 

Well-designed volunteer opportunities offer:

 

  • Clear responsibilities that match skills and interests

  • Flexible participation options that respect time commitments

  • Ongoing communication to support alignment

  • Mutual growth for both volunteers and businesses

 

Organizations that invest in volunteer infrastructure often experience stronger stability. Volunteers become partners rather than temporary helpers, supporting sustained growth and deeper community ties.
